Getting banged from behind

An orange light comes on as you were hoping to go past the signal. You decide to put brakes and stop well before zebra crossing. In a split second, all you hear is a bang from the behind. Vehicle owner behind you didn ’t manage to put the brakes in time. What do you do? The answer is: depends on the city you are driving. In New Delhi: You get down, go towards the car behind, haul the driver out of his car and start hitting him below his ear. (This is more valid if you are true Delhite and have some high level connection, else reverse situation may happen). In Mumbai : Both drivers get down and look for damage to their respective cars. With speed no more than 20 km/hour, it must be a dent or few scratches. By now, rest of the drivers are honking and howling. Realising that you too are getting late, you start get back to your wheels. In Dubai: You get down the car as the other driver does the same. 10cc gulp and 24 hour high

I never had so much high in such a small dosage. Cough syrups do give you more punch and last more time than any alcoholic drink. I thought Benedryl topped that list till I had Dhasedyl yesterday. The sticker on the plastic bottle said ' Take 10cc three times a day, May cause drowsiness '. I had one dose of 10cc previous night and effects are still lingering. I didnt have courage to take two more doses. I didnt knock out immediately but did sleep well . When I woke up, I was groggy, listless and void of energy. The feeling continued through out the day. By evening I felt ravenous. I kept wondering what's so special about 'Dhasedyl' that uprooted my mental equilibrium. I had to know about this drug that so quickly and efficiently smothered my month old persistant cough and cold within a night but crippled and numbed my alertness and made me feel like a seasoned druggist. Ganga clean, India clean One of the many slogans along the roads of Haridwar during Kumbh Mela caught my attention. Why does Kumbh mela happen and why only at four places? Why burnt ashes and bones are immersed in River Ganga ? I not only got answers to the above but it also gave me a glimpse of India’s tourism potential might if governance and civic sense demonstrate their vigil. Visiting Haridwar during Kumbh mela came by chance. When that chance came through Good Friday, I did not miss it. Just before Meerut , we took a bypass that goes along the ' Ganga Nahar ’. This road has an adjacent pavement for ' Kavdi ' - devotees who carry Ganga water on their bare foot. Width of this road is barely enough to cross two cars but it spares a trouble from the plying trucks and pollution of the main road.
